Editorial - The Uninsured - NYTimes.com →
Scores of well-designed studies have shown that uninsured people are more likely than insured people to die prematurely, to have their cancers diagnosed too late, or to die from heart failure, a heart attack, a stroke or a severe injury. The Institute of Medicine estimated in 2004 that perhaps 18,000 deaths a year among adults could be attributed to lack of insurance. The oft-voiced suggestion...

Sweet Revenge As Warner Forced To Finance Rapper’s... →
After failing to keep up with royalty payments, Warner Music has been forced to honor a clause in a rapper’s contract which said the music giant would pay for her education for life. Congratulations go out to the now Dr. Roxanne Shanté, the hip-hop talent behind the 1984 groundbreaker, Roxanne’s Revenge.
